# Google should consider becoming more democratic

Most corporations have historically not been democratic at all; governance wise they tend to be (or become) highly hierarchical, in particular as they age and emergent hierarchies solidify and negotiate market pressures.

Google toyed with a form of anti-hierarchy early in its lifetime, way before I joined in 2012. The story goes that Larry and Sergey thought that they could do away with (nascent but ever growing) layers of management, and decided that everyone would report directly to them. The experiment was cancelled after a few months due to the resulting overload.
